They were constructed out of various types of animal skins, like deer, elk and rabbits, among others, and their basic function was to protect the person's feet from the weather and objects on the ground that could damage the feet.Different tribes and nations had different words for this kind of footwear, although the design and function were relatively similar. The word "moccasin" is an Algonquin word, from the New England region of the United States, but is now used to denote traditional footwear of Native American tribes.Basic DesignJust like regular shoes today, moccasins were constructed out of a sole--the bottom--and an upper--the top. However, the materials and the hardness or softness of the material--particularly the sole--depended on what kind of terrain the Native American was traveling on. For instance, if the terrain was hard and rocky and full of cacti, like in the Southwest region of the United States, then the sole would be hard, for protection. If the person was traveling over grass and leaves, soft soles helped them stay quiet and feel the ground underfoot while hunting.Ornamentation and Other ElementsOutside of the basic design of the moccasin, there was room for ornamentation and other elements. Beads and fringe were often used to ornament these shoes.The Native Americans of the cooler climates, generally in the Northern United States, also lined their shoes with fur or used sheepskin instead of leather.Moccasins TodayMoccasins continued to be a popular form of shoe throughout the modern centuries. In the 1960s and '70s, for instance, a resurgence in the taste for "back to nature" and "earthy" designs made moccasins a popular fashion statement for hippies and Earth children. These days, the fancier designs, with beadwork and fringe, are collected by Native American art enthusiasts, as they can be quite fancy and intricate. Native Americans celebrating their heritage may have a hand-constructed pair or two to bring out during ceremonies honoring their culture.Moccasins in Mainstream FashionThe moccasin still persists in today's mainstream world, although it has been modernized quite a bit. These days you can get shoes in moccasin design, but with synthetic material, which would be cheaper and more durable. Today's mass-produced shoes also come with arch supports and heels, elements that are not necessarily modern, but did not belong to the original design.
